Types of Kitchen Accessories Wholesaler Insurance

When choosing business insurance, you will notice there are different varieties to choose from. Consider the following types of kitchen supplies store insurance:

Kitchen Accessories Wholesaler General Liability Insurance

First and foremost, general liability insurance should be high up on your list of business insurance policies to obtain. This is a comprehensive policy, yet also a basic one. It includes coverage for premises liability, product liability, and completed operations. Premises liability is one of the most important aspects, because it covers any loss, damage or injuries occurring in your store. A customer might cut her hand while examining a set of kitchen knives, or slip and fall if a spill not cleaned up quickly enough. General liability covers medical and legal costs related to the accident. Completed operations is for any services you provide, such as providing custom etching on glassware, whereas the glassware later turns out to cause some sort of loss or damage.

Kitchen Accessories Wholesaler Product Liability Insurance

Product liability is also included in a general liability policy. This lets you get sufficient coverage for the products you sell. If a customer claims your product had a defect that caused loss or damage on their part, it becomes your responsibility. This could be appliances that caused sparks from the wiring, or a cutting board that broke, causing their knife to damage their countertops.

Kitchen Accessories Wholesaler Commercial Auto Insurance

If you operate your own vehicle in order to run business errands, it should be covered with a commercial auto insurance policy. Business auto includes full coverage, including bodily injury, vehicle damage and property damage. You can also get additional coverage for theft and vandalism. The coverage is for anyone in your vehicle and others involved in a collision. So if you happen to be involved in a three-car pile-up, your insurance is going to cover the damage.

Kitchen Accessories Wholesaler Business Property Insurance

Business property insurance is essential, as it includes coverage for damage done to your property and contents. Unexpected events like fire, flood, natural disasters, rain and snow storms are typically covered under business property policies. This means if there is a fire that destroys part of your kitchen accessories and supplies store building, and much of your merchandise, the policy helps repair the building and replace the damaged items. It includes coverage for items you sell, along with furniture and other contents.

Kitchen Accessories Wholesaler Cyber Liability Insurance

If you have an online store, cyber liability insurance is vital. This kitchen accessories and supplies store insurance policy protects your business from cyber crimes like fraudulent activity, stolen credit cards used as payment, stealing customer financial information or hacking into your website. Even with excellent security, experienced hackers can accomplish these crimes. The best thing you can do is protect your business assets with a cyber liability policy.

Kitchen Accessories Wholesaler Workers’ Compensation

Your employees should also be protected with a special insurance policy just for them. Workers’ compensation pays for any medical costs related to a work-related injury or illness. Your workers have a risk of injury, whether they’re lifting heavy boxes, unloading supplies that could potentially harm them, or standing high on ladders in the warehouse. If an employee falls off the ladder, cuts their hand open, or gets a repetitive motion injury, workers’ comp pays for all diagnostic, medical, and recovery costs. It will also indemnify your employee for lost wages.

Kitchen Accessories Wholesaler Crime Insurance

Aside from cyber crimes with an online store, you are also at risk for a number of crimes at your local business. These crimes include theft of money, shoplifting merchandise, vandalism and dishonest employee acts, such as embezzling money. Crime insurance can protect your kitchen accessories and supplies store by replacing money or merchandise that was lost or destroyed during a crime.
